The following excerpt is from J.N.M. v. A.T., 2018 ONCJ 585 (CanLII):
[45] The status quo -- and avoiding reckless creation of a new status quo -- are important considerations on a temporary school placement motion. See: Cosentino v. Cosentino, 2016 ONSC 5621.
[46] In Anderson v. McIntosh- Anderson [2018] ONSC 4688, the court found no compelling reason to change the children’s school when they had been in a settled and stable school environment.
